I understand that you're having trouble with your right alt key and I'm here to help.
One solution you can try is to go to the Start menu and search for "Edit language and keyboard options". From there, go to "Region & Language" and click on "Language". Then, click on "Options" and a new screen will appear.
Next, click on "Add a keyboard" and select "US (QWERTY)" or any other keyboard layout that you prefer. Once you've made your selection, you can delete your old keyboard.
